General Summary of Job Responsibilities
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Apply strong analytical skills to research, assess, design, implement, and support moderately complex projects in partnership with Project Managers, Team Leaders, and subject matter experts. Typically supports one to two projects or enhancements in addition to daily operational work, with moderate supervision.
- Contribute to system design, configuration, solution testing, defect troubleshooting, and the creation of detailed documentation and technical specifications.
- Serve as the primary resource for daily system operations and maintenance, including data analysis and cleansing, testing, file imports and exports, workflow development and support, manual system and data updates, and setup of system forms and processes.*
- Independently troubleshoot moderate- to high‑complexity technical issues.
- Support change management, user adoption, and system operations by developing, updating, and governing system documentation (e.g., process flows, job aids, troubleshooting guides, administration tools, functional and technical specifications, configuration workbooks, etc.).
- Perform data quality monitoring and implement automation solutions.
- Conduct testing for advanced technology solutions.
- Design, build, distribute, and govern standard and ad‑hoc reports using reporting tools; generate and monitor ongoing report accuracy and performance.
- Identify, recommend, and implement process improvements.
- Maintain data governance and master data management practices in alignment with company policies and industry best practices.
- Provide support for release management activities.
- Create, refine, and maintain geospatial applications (ArcGIS Online & Enterprise Platforms), web maps, and data integrations.
- Demonstrate familiarity with Power BI and visual management principles; support existing dashboards and basic visualization needs.
- Utilize Microsoft Power Automate to work within existing flows, develop simple workflows, and support basic automations that improve process efficiency.
